Output 34fb1b21a621ba3909b571a13a81a3c2865b4e8eacfe9a453cc8f50e56214301:1

value
4050000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3279f087c6931b4b93b825269f2feea7448a671d OP_EQUALVERIFY OP_CHECKSIG
address
15bts6tT2Y1vkLFZhAhsyZFWXx8gxpZFUK
transaction
34fb1b21a621ba3909b571a13a81a3c2865b4e8eacfe9a453cc8f50e56214301
confirmations
555159
spent
true